PathOn RoboticsEnd EffectorPathOn Dexterous Hand V1
Dexterous Hand3-finger servo-actuated hand built around 7 DYNAMIXEL XL330-M288-T servos — research-grade feedback, printable CAD/STL/3MF.
PathOn RoboticsEnd EffectorPathOn Dexterous Hand V2
Dexterous HandCompact 3-finger hand built on Feetech SCS0009 micro servos — smaller and lighter than V1, with a prepared print plate.
PathOn RoboticsEnd EffectorPathOn Dexterous Hand V3 — Barrett-Style
Dexterous HandBarrett-style underactuated hand: 8 joints driven by 4 DYNAMIXEL servos. CAD assembly and the first printable STLs are released; 3MF, sim models and assembly docs are still to come.
PathOn RoboticsRobotPiper Leader Arm
Robotic Arm3D-printable 6-DOF leader arm for teleoperation, built around Feetech SCS215 serial bus servos with a squeeze trigger at the wrist.
PathOn RoboticsRobotSO-101 6DoF Arm
Robotic ArmThe SO-101 arm upgraded from 5DoF to 6DoF — two printed wrist links (pitch + yaw) and one added STS3215 servo, so the arm can approach objects from any angle.
PathOn RoboticsEnd EffectorSymmetric Gripper
GripperRack-and-pinion parallel-jaw gripper where both fingers move equally, giving balanced grasping force for reliable pick-and-place.
